Damn good comic oh yes! I just finished reading The Losers first trade, -Ante up-, and hell, I like it. Andy Diggle and Jock created this story about a group of guys that used to work for the CIA, in black ops. This guys saw something really important (we still don't know what) so the CIA decided to terminate them. Their chopper went down in flames, but the Losers were not in it. Now that they have returned from the dead. They are pissed and they have nothing to lose. It's payback time baby!.
This is a great comic about power, espionage, corruption, and the love for the holy trinity: drugs, oil and arms. And yes, the bad guys are the same guys that are supposed to be protecting the American people. At the end of this trade we can read a declaration from a real life guy, Dennis Doyle, a former Chief of C.E.N.T.A.C. and mobile task force operations, D.E.A.: "In my 30-year history in the DEA and related agencies, the major targets of my investigations almost invariably turned out to be working for the CIA" Oh yes...I looooove freedom of speech.

The stories are action packed, and filled with conspiracy. The characters are great, people you wouldn't want to get mad at you, and yet, you'd have a great time with them in a barbacue.
